Editorial Review by Citysearch Staff. Value-minded hair salon offers cuts, color and a range of products including Paul Mitchell, Matrix and Bed Head lines.

Perfect for a cheap cut. I bring my little boy in here and we both get haircuts for about $27 -- yes, that's $27 for two amd it includes a nice $7 tip. It's not fancy, but they are friendly enough and get the job done -- and there's no complaint about cutting a 4-year-old's hair. Plus, it's way fast and usually there's not much of a wait.
